A leading global engineering firm in Greater London seeks an experienced professional to lead and develop asset performance initiatives. The role involves strategic leadership in asset health management, client advisory services, and implementing data-driven solutions.
The ideal candidate will have a strong background in Mechanical, Electrical, Instrumentation, Control and Automation systems, with proven experience in enhancing asset reliability. This position encourages flexible working arrangements and supports a work-life balance.
